Lil Wayne Announces Release Date For 'Free Weezy Album'
. Wayne is currently on a nationwide club tour, and during a stop in Anaheim, Calif., last night, he took the opportunity to address the crowd about the album. In a video captured by a fan, he announces that the project will come out on July 4--the perfect date, considering the context behind the project. Considering that Wayne recently signed with TIDAL and JayZ, there's speculation the record will be made available as an exclusive on the streaming service, but nothing is confirmed. Though if it was on TIDAL, a subscription service, would that really make it free? Or does free have a different connotation here (see: free Weezy from his label contract)? Read more here.
